M17 Agar w/ Glycerophosphate is used for the cultivation of lactic Streptococci and plaque assay of lactic bacteriophages. It is recommeded by APHA for the cultivation and enumeration of lactic Streptococci and their bacteriophages. It is possible to study plaque morphology and lysogeny, also recommended by the International Dairy Federation for selective enumeration of Streptococcus thermophilus from yoghurt
